Shifting sand dunes - Słowiński National Park

Shifting sand dunes in the Słowiński National Park are one of the greatest curiosities in Europe. The biggest moving ones are called 'White Mountains' and they are situated between Łeba and Rowy; they are 45 metre high. You can approach this place by means of a tourist trail through the highest dune called Łącka Góra. The moving sand creates shaky dunes about the height of 30-45 metres. The sand covers lively seaside forests, swamps and even human settlements at the same time uncovering the remains of once filled up trees- the so called 'burial grounds'.

The moving pace of the dunes is not the same everywhere. The western and eastern part of Mierzeja Łebska is occupied by parabolic dunes which move about 3 metres a year. The majority of these dunes were forested. The central part of a spit, between the Łebsko Lake and the sea, of length about 5 km and width of 1 km, is occupied by barchans and barchans- like dunes moving with the speed of 2-10 metres a year.

In consideration of its uniqueness and the variety of its natural scenery, in 1977 the Słowiński National Park was registered on the world list of UNESCO biosphere reserves.
